# Allegory of the Flowering of the Dutch Fishery

[View the canonical artwork record](<https://beta.wga.hu/artists/eversdijck-willem-rabdfbf40876bb1/allegory-of-the-flowering-of-the-dutch-fishery-r07707d6d2ac61f>)

## Artwork

- Artist: [EVERSDIJCK, Willem](<https://beta.wga.hu/artists/eversdijck-willem-rabdfbf40876bb1>)
- Date: 1651-1700
- Technique: Oil on canvas, 114 x 162 cm

## Commentary

Eversdijck painted an allegory of the flowering of the Dutch fishery after the second Anglo-Dutch War \(1665-67\) with Dutch admirals, among the Michiel de Ruyter, hauling in the full nets. Admiral De Ruyter was the commander of the Dutch fleet which prevented the combined Anglo-French fleet from invading. He and other admirals became the heroes of the people.
